Who We Are

Williams International is a privately-owned company that develops and manufactures jet engines for both military and commercial aircraft applications. We are a company of creators who deliver pioneering ideas and technologies that lead the aerospace industry. Our culture fosters creativity, collaboration, and continuous learning to position our team members to inspire each other and provide quality products and supporting services that exceed the expectations of our customers.

The Opportunity

Williams International has an exciting opportunity for a Facilities Engineer to join our team.

Responsibilities will include:

  • Maintaining and updating existing plant layouts
  • Designing future layout improvements based on Manufacturing requirements
  • Managing various projects including:
    • Infrastructure system improvements
    • Building demolitions
    • Manufacturing cell relocations
    • Future expansion site planning
    • Installation/relocation of machines
  • Coordinating various contractors performing work on site, and communicating project goals and expectations
  • Coordinating inspections and preventative maintenance of building life‑safety systems and other various equipment
  • Overseeing handling and disposal of chemicals and waste, both hazardous and non‑hazardous
    • Assist in EPA audits and internal record keeping, ensuring company compliance
  • Working closely with executive leadership and other functional groups to maintain schedule and budget
  • Utilization of MS Office tools to present and track project status
  • Other technical, physical, and administrative duties as required

Qualifications

  • Bachelor’s Degree in Industrial, Mechanical, Electrical or Systems Engineering
  • An in-depth understanding of building infrastructure systems (electrical, mechanical, and plumbing).
  • Proficient with CAD and drafting software such as AutoCAD; experience with Revit, Bluebeam Revu, and Siemens NX is a plus
  • Strong ability to read and interpret building drawings and machine specifications at an advanced level
  • Excellent time management and organizational skills
  • Proficient in Microsoft Office Suite (Outlook, Word, Excel, Project and PowerPoint).
  • U. S. citizenship is required
  • Position requires the ability to obtain a U.S. Government Security Clearance, if needed. Candidates selected may be subject to a U.S. Government security investigation and must meet eligibility requirements for access to classified information. For more information on Security Clearances, please visit: U.S. Department of State

Preferences

  • Prior construction or manufacturing experience
  • Strong knowledge of construction methodologies, building code, OSHA, and safety standards
  • Knowledge of federal and state environmental regulations (EPA, RCRA, DOT, and UDEQ).
  • PMP or other project management certification
